LAPORTE COUNTY, Ind. -- The La Porte County Sheriff’s Office is investigating the death of 65-year-old Curtis Heaphy, an inmate at the La Porte County Jail.
Police say that Heaphy was found unresponsive during a routine check of his assigned cell on Sunday morning.
Jail staff attempted began resuscitation efforts until EMS arrived, then he was transported to the hospital.
He was pronounced dead at 3:25 a.m.
Heaphy was taken to the jail for intimidation and invasion of privacy on June 16, after he received medical clearance from the hospital.
Detectives from the Criminal Investigations Division will investigate.
